If you are looking for something a little spicy and sweet this is your sauce. So versatile, it can be used over chicken, pork, turkey, and vegetables. Ingredients:
4 peaches, skin and pits removed
4 habaneros (I take the seeds out but if you like more heat keep them in)
½ medium onion
2 cloves of garlic
1 lime (juiced)
1 teaspoon sea salt
½ cup apple cider vinegar
½ cup water
2 tablespoon honey or sweetener of choice
Instructions:
Combine all the ingredients together in a high powered blender or food processor and process until the sauce is completely smooth.
Once smooth, place the mixture in a sauce pan, over medium heat.
Bring to a simmer and cook for 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Remove from heat, let cool, store in your favorite jar.
